fix(config): expand MCP header env refs without wiping MCP set (#12554)

* fix(config): expand MCP header env refs without wiping MCP set

Project kilo.jsonc with {env:…} in MCP headers caused the whole config
load to fail since 7.4.5, silently removing every MCP. Leave {env:} literal
during untrusted text substitution, expand only remote MCP headers after
parse, and drop individual MCPs with blocked env refs instead of the full set.

Fixes #12319

* fix(config): ban {file:} during MCP header env expansion

Post-parse header expand used trusted substitute without fileScope, so a
decoy in-repo {file:} plus any {env:} could read arbitrary paths into
remote MCP headers. Expand only {env:} and reject residual {file:}.

* fix(config): ban env secret expansion in project MCP headers

Untrusted project MCP headers must not read process.env or authEnv.
Reject {env:} and {file:} per entry with a warning so sibling MCPs still load.

* fix(config): drop global MCP headers on project URL retarget

When a project config overrides a same-named global remote MCP with a
new URL and does not restate headers, do not inherit expanded secret
headers from the global entry. Also fix MCP union narrowing in tests
and stop saying "header env expansion failed" when only validating.

* fix(config): do not mutate caller's patch in mergeConfig

Shallow-copy patch before delete p.mcp so probe-then-write
updateProjectConfig paths keep mcp on the original object.

* fix(config): secure project MCP header loading

@@ -0,0 +1,33 @@
import { isRecord } from "@/util/record"
export type McpHeaderWarning = {
path: string
message: string
}
const reference = /\{(?:env|file):[^}]+\}/
/** Drop variable-bearing project MCP headers before substitution can resolve them. */
export function sanitizeProjectMcpHeaders<T>(data: T, source: string): { config: T; warnings: McpHeaderWarning[] } {
if (!isRecord(data) || !isRecord(data.mcp)) return { config: data, warnings: [] }
const warnings: McpHeaderWarning[] = []
const next = { ...data.mcp }
for (const [name, mcp] of Object.entries(data.mcp)) {
if (!isRecord(mcp) || !isRecord(mcp.headers)) continue
const token = Object.entries(mcp.headers)
.flatMap(([key, value]) => [key, value])
.find((value): value is string => typeof value === "string" && reference.test(value))
?.match(reference)?.[0]
if (!token) continue
delete next[name]
warnings.push({
path: source,
message: `Skipped MCP "${name}": variable references are not allowed in project MCP headers ("${token}")`,
})
}
return { config: { ...data, mcp: next } as T, warnings }
}
